If you want to use your SCCM experience and be the expert in this area, read this!

We have this new and ambitious position waiting for you, where you will maintain and coordinate the Microsoft System Centre Suite. This is a for a very large Defence IT site, working as part of a very solid and established team. We need a consistent track record of working in a windows server support role with a good understanding of SCOM and MECM (SCCM). As our senior infrastructure engineer, you will have a hunger to drive monitoring improvements, learn, develop and see through positive change.

This role could also suit a strong Server Engineer wanting to further develop their skills.

You do need to be eligible for DV Clearance for this position.

Based 2 to 3 days on site in Portsmouth and 2 days from home.

What you'll be doing:

  • ?Provide proactive server monitoring using current configured and deployed tooling
  • Triage of alerts and remedy
  • Log Incidents for faults captured
  • Monitoring dashboards using configured and deployed tooling
  • Create and deploy software and software update packages in MECM (SCCM)
  • Create and deploy operating system images using MECM (SCCM)
  • Test and document process and procedure
  • Ensure system configuration, performance and availability
  • Produce and maintain user documentation for the tooling systems

What you’ll bring:

  • Solid experience within a windows server support role
  • Experience with System Centre Operations Manager (SCOM)
  • Experience with System Centre Configuration Manager (SCCM/MECM)
  • Experience using WSUS or another patching strategy (offline would be a bonus)

It would be great if you had:

  • Experience with VMWARE
  • Experience using dashboards in VROPS
  • Experience with SQL Reporting Services
  • Shell scripting in any language preferably Powershell
  • Fault logging with a ticketing system
